Re: Titus Andronicus - The Most Lamentable Tragedy - July 28

Post by rainlet »

I really liked Airing of Grievances and The Monitor was ok, but I didn't like Local Business, and I'm not sure how much I like the tracks I've heard from this one. It almost seems like things are getting a bit too polished and it's sort of putting me off a bit.

They do put on an awesome show though, catching them with Los Campesinos was one of the best shows I've seen in a long time.
